Fiduciary Liability: Profit-Stripping, Accountability and the Reach of Equity

A practical review of the most significant fiduciary liability decisions in recent years, for those pursuing and defending claims over undisclosed profits, secret commissions, nominee arrangements and corporate opportunities, examining how recent authority keeps the profit-stripping remedy strict and widens the net of personal liability around those who assist a defaulting fiduciary.
